How to Interpret $MTD Trades
Not every insider transaction in METTLER TOLEDO INTERNATIONAL INC/ is a signal for immediate action. Professional investors look for "cluster buying"—when multiple executives simultaneously purchase $MTD shares on the open market. It is crucial to distinguish between scheduled sales (under Rule 10b5-1) and voluntary increases in ownership, which demonstrate management’s true conviction that the stock is undervalued.

UNDERSTANDING THE DATA
FILING DATE: The date and time when the transaction was reported to the SEC. This is when the public first receives the information.
TRADE DATE: The actual day the insider executed the purchase or sale in the market.
INDUSTRY: The specific market sector the company operates in. Useful for identifying broader institutional capital flows across sectors.
OWNED AFTER: The total number of shares held by the insider following the transaction. This highlights the insider's remaining conviction in the company.
CHANGE %: The percentage increase or decrease of the insider's total position. Large percentage changes often carry more weight than the dollar amount alone.
TRADE TYPES DEFINITIONS
BUY: An open market purchase. Typically indicates an insider's belief that the stock is undervalued or poised for growth.
SELL: An open market sale. While often used for diversification or liquidity, large or unexpected sales can be a warning signal.
OPT+S (OPTION EXERCISE & SALE): This occurs when an insider exercises their stock options and sells them immediately. Often part of a structured compensation plan.
